Energy Efficiency Tips

Simple changes that can significantly reduce your energy consumption and utility bills.

Heating & Cooling
Practical tips to improve efficiency in this area
  • Set your thermostat to 68°F in winter and 78°F in summer
  • Replace HVAC filters every 1-3 months
  • Use ceiling fans to circulate air and reduce HVAC load
  • Seal air leaks around windows, doors, and ducts
Appliances
Practical tips to improve efficiency in this area
  • Choose ENERGY STAR certified appliances
  • Unplug electronics when not in use
  • Use cold water for washing clothes when possible
  • Keep your refrigerator between 37-40°F
Lighting
Practical tips to improve efficiency in this area
  • Switch to LED bulbs throughout your home
  • Use natural light during the day
  • Install dimmer switches and timers
  • Consider smart lighting systems
Water Heating
Practical tips to improve efficiency in this area
  • Lower water heater temperature to 120°F
  • Insulate your water heater and pipes
  • Take shorter showers
  • Fix leaky faucets and pipes promptly
